Armaan Kaur Bajwa’s research lies at the intersection of surgical robotics, human-machine interaction, and medical training, with a focus on improving how surgeons acquire complex technical skills. Her most cited work, “Play Me Back: A Unified Training Platform for Robotic and Laparoscopic Surgery” (2018, 19 citations), introduces a novel training framework that blends hand-over-hand guidance with trial-and-error learning, leveraging expert data captured from the da Vinci surgical system. This approach provides a unified, data-driven platform for both robotic and standard laparoscopic training, addressing a critical gap in surgical education by enabling trainees to learn from expert performance in a structured, repeatable manner. Bajwa’s contributions are particularly notable for their practical impact—her work directly informs the design of more effective, scalable training curricula for minimally invasive surgery. With a growing citation footprint, her research is increasingly recognized for bridging engineering and clinical practice, offering tangible solutions to enhance surgical skill acquisition and patient safety.
